Transaction 75940f33407d36bd3e923ac9cb72645a97f008b542f2cc08bc42f4846515fe04
2 Input
2 Outputs
- 75940f33407d36bd3e923ac9cb72645a97f008b542f2cc08bc42f4846515fe04:0
- 75940f33407d36bd3e923ac9cb72645a97f008b542f2cc08bc42f4846515fe04:1
value 6791876
address 136GN3fewRUnezkWyySqii3gKvPUdBPzkv
value 3640665
address 1CDngXEveAWHLS4WqV5HxWVwH3h3JFuFhc